Why Do You Need Heat Protection for Your Hair

When we accidentally touch the hot surface of the iron while ironing, it hurts a lot and even burns our hands. So why do we think that the high temperatures of hair irons do not harm our hair? Especially if exposure to high temperatures occurs regularly, for example, every day.

Now you understand why you need heat protection for your hair? It creates a barrier between the hair and the heat source, minimizing damage from high temperatures. This is especially important for those who regularly use heat devices for hair styling.

Without proper protection, hair can become brittle, dry, and lose its natural shine. Thermal protection products help retain moisture inside the hair, preventing it from drying out.

Types of Thermal Protection Products

There are several types of heat protectants, each of which has its own characteristics and is suitable for different types of hair and styling:

  1. Sprays. Easy to use and suitable for all hair types. They should be applied to wet or dry hair before styling.
  2. Creams and Lotions. More suitable for dry and damaged hair. They nourish and moisturize the hair, making it soft and silky.
  3. Serums and Oils. Ideal for dry and curly hair. They create a protective film and keep moisture inside the hair.

The Main Components of Thermal Protection

For a heat protectant to be effective, it must contain certain ingredients. And these are not only silicones, which are considered the main protection for hair when using electric thermal devices. Here are some of them:

  1. Silicones. These components create a protective film around each hair, reducing moisture loss and protecting against thermal effects. The most common types of silicones in heat protectants are dimethicone and cyclomethicone.
  2. Proteins. They help restore the structure of the hair, strengthen it, and prevent breakage. For example, keratin and silk proteins are excellent ingredients for heat protection.
  3. Vitamins and Antioxidants. Vitamins A, E, and C help maintain hair health, protecting it from the harmful effects of the environment.
  4. Plant Extracts and Oils. Argan oil, shea butter, aloe vera extract, and other natural components moisturize hair and add shine.
  5. Panthenol (Provitamin B5). It helps retain moisture in the hair, making it soft and elastic.

Choosing Thermal Protection According to Hair Type

What suits one woman may not suit another. And that’s because they have different hair types. For example, oil on oily hair will make it even more greasy and unpleasant to look at.

  1. Dry and Damaged Hair. Choose heat protection with a high content of moisturizing ingredients, such as vegetable oils and extracts. Creams and lotions are best.
  2. Greasy Hair. Light sprays with minimal oil content will be optimal. They will not weigh down the hair or add a greasy shine to it.
  3. Thin Hair. Avoid heavy creams and oils. Light sprays or serums will be a better choice, as they do not weigh down the hair.
  4. Curly Hair. Choose products with a high content of moisturizing components and silicones. Serums and oils will help preserve the shape of the curls and protect them from heat exposure.

How to Use Thermal Protection Correctly

In principle, there is nothing difficult in using thermal protection. Anyone who regularly uses cosmetic products for hair care will be able to cope with heat protection products as well. But there are still a couple of nuances.

  1. Application on Clean Hair. Always apply heat protectant to clean, washed hair. This allows the components to better penetrate the hair and provide maximum protection.
  2. Uniform Distribution. Make sure that the product is evenly distributed along the entire length of the hair. Pay special attention to the ends, which suffer the most from thermal effects.
  3. Do Not Overdo It. Use the required amount of product according to the length and thickness of the hair. Too much can weigh hair down and make it sticky.
  4. Use Before Each Styling. Apply a heat protectant before each procedure using heat devices. This will help maintain hair health and minimize damage from high temperatures.
